Big upgrades need current context

A major purchase should not be based on stale advice. Check codes, updates, and event pressure before spending saved resources.

The upgrade should fix a repeated problem

A big upgrade is easier to justify when the same bottleneck keeps showing up. If the problem is not repeated, a smaller test may be smarter.

Grow a Garden checklist before a big upgrade
A big upgrade should solve a known bottleneck without breaking recovery.

Keep a recovery path

If the upgrade fails, the account should still be able to farm, recover, or roll back. No single purchase should make the route unreadable.
